Thanks for another great review Brad. I well remember having a talk with Vladimir Sulc at the IPMS Nationals in Atlanta, Georgia in 2005 and pleading with him to do a 1/72nd scale Nie.17. He admitted to me that not only the scale, but this a/c in particular, was one of his favorites. Sadly, it didn't generate the income that he and the developers had hoped.
I have two sitting on the shelf of doom waiting for me to come back to them. I modeled myself in to a corner with them (couldn't leave well enough alone). My only criticism for the kit is the shade of blue for the roundels and tail, it seems every resource I've consulted says it should be more of an ultramarine rather than that light "powder blue" color.

Maybe derailing this thread a bit but I just want to comment on Mike Butler's book. Every now and then a book comes along that really changes the landscape. We all know Shep Paine's diorama book (and those gloss diorama building pamphlets in Monogram kits) took modeling to the next level. Verlinden and all the current Spanish companies built their empires based on his techniques. Bill Horan released a pretty  good figure painting volume as well. I have to say Mr. Butler's book will stand on the shelf every bit these previous releases equal. Excellent (and a bit nostalgic) drawings, perfect photography, clear demonstrations and explanations make this an extremely valuable resource. The use of gouache paint, texturing various paints etc etc are all new to me but even seasoned vets will gain further knowledge from this book. It is fascinating to watch the figure progress from googley eyed zombie through to the finished, beautifully painted figure. The real beauty of this book is, through all the demonstrations, the underlying voice can be heard saying "You can do this." I love this book, as a reference and as a source of eye candy.
